MINER, MO (KFVS) - Police in Miner, Mo. are asking for the public's help in identifying two men who burglarized a business there.
It happened around 1:30 a.m. on May 9 at Trailer Express on David Lane.
According to police, surveillance video shows two men going inside the business and taking tools.
The first suspect is a white man of average build wearing glasses. At the time of the burglary, he was wearing a plaid shirt with a camouflage jacket to cover his heat.
The second suspect is a taller, thin white man wearing blue jeans, a dark colored jacket, and a ski mask.
